API連携の実装方法|失敗しない6ステップとiPaaS判断・費用相場【2026年版】
API連携の実装で失敗する原因の大半は、開発手法の選定ミスと運用時のリスク見落としです。本記事ではREST/GraphQLの選び方、自社開発とiPaaSの判断基準、初期50万〜300万円の費用相場、外部依存・セキュリティのデメリット対策まで、実装前に押さえるべき6ステップを2026年5月時点の最新情報で解説します。

API連携の実装で失敗を避ける最短ルートは、開発手法(自社スクラッチ/iPaaS)の選定基準を最初に決め、運用時のエラー処理とセキュリティを最初の設計に組み込むことです。本記事は「API連携をこれから実装する DX 担当者・開発リーダー」向けに、目的設定から開発ステップ、REST/GraphQL の選び方、Zapier・Make・Yoom・Workato など iPaaS の使い分け、初期 50 万〜300 万円の費用相場、外部依存・セキュリティのデメリット対策まで、実装に必要な 6 ステップを 2026 年 5 月時点の最新情報で整理します。
本記事は 実装ステップに特化 した内容です。API連携の基本的な仕組みや「リクエスト→認証→処理→レスポンス」の流れから理解したい方は、本記事の続編として近日公開予定の「API連携とは」記事(公開後に本記事末尾から導線を追加)も併読してください。
実装のポイント1:目的の明確化とAPI選定

API連携を成功に導く最初のステップは、自社のどの業務課題を、どのシステム同士を繋いで解決するのか、目的を一文で言語化することです。
たとえば「Salesforce(SFA)と Sansan(名刺管理)を API 連携し、顧客データの二重入力を月 30 時間削減する」のように、対象システム・期待効果・定量目標までセットで決めます。API 連携を導入するメリットは、既存システムを大規模に改修することなく、外部 SaaS の機能を短期間で取り入れられる点です。
実装前に必ず確認すべき選定基準は次の 3 点です。
- 通信仕様(REST か GraphQL か):連携先 API のドキュメントで採用方式を確認します。違いは「実装のポイント2」で後述します。
- 認証方式(OAuth 2.0 / API キー / JWT など):自社のセキュリティ基準を満たし、トークン更新・スコープ管理がアプリケーションで運用可能か検証します。
- レートリミットと SLA:将来のデータ通信量に耐えうる呼び出し上限・稼働率が公開されているか確認します。
API を通じて取得したデータを、生成 AI や大規模言語モデル(LLM)で高度に自動処理する設計も視野に入れる場合は、【図解】LLMの仕組みを5分で完全理解|生成AIとの違い・Transformerから2026年MoEまで で基礎を押さえ、中長期で拡張可能なシステム構成を選んでください。
実装のポイント2:開発手法とAPI方式(REST/GraphQL)の選択

2 つ目のポイントは、API の通信方式と開発手法(自社スクラッチ/iPaaS)の二軸を、要件ベースで決めることです。
REST と GraphQL の選定基準
連携先 API がどちらを採用しているかが第一の制約ですが、自社で API を新規設計する場合は次の基準で選びます。
| 観点 | REST | GraphQL |
|---|---|---|
| エンドポイント設計 | リソースごとに複数 URL | 1 つの URL に集約 |
| データ取得効率 | リソース全体を返すため、不要フィールドも転送される | クライアントが必要フィールドだけ指定し、過剰取得を抑えられる |
| キャッシュ戦略 | HTTP キャッシュ(CDN・ブラウザ)が GET でそのまま機能 | 全リクエストが POST のためアプリケーション層の永続化クエリ等が必要 |
| セキュリティ管理 | エンドポイントごとに認証・レート制限を割当 | フィールド単位・クエリ単位の制御が必要 |
| 向いている要件 | 単純な CRUD、キャッシュ重視、シンプルな公開 API | 複数リソースを一括取得、モバイルアプリ、画面ごとに取得項目が大きく変わる |
シンプルな SaaS 連携や公開 API は REST、複雑なネスト構造を扱うフロントエンドやモバイルアプリで通信回数を抑えたいなら GraphQL が向きます。
自社スクラッチ開発か iPaaS かの判断基準
実装手段は、自社で 1 から開発する「スクラッチ開発」と、Zapier・Make・Yoom・Workato・Boomi、国産では ASTERIA Warp や BizteX Connect といった「iPaaS(連携ツール)」を活用する 2 つに大別できます。判断軸は、連携先システム数・カスタマイズの必要性・社内エンジニアリソースの 3 点です。
| 判断軸 | スクラッチ開発が向くケース | iPaaS が向くケース |
|---|---|---|
| 連携先システム数 | 1〜2 システム、独自プロトコル含む | 5 システム以上、標準的な SaaS 群 |
| カスタマイズ | 独自データ変換・複雑なビジネスロジックが必須 | 標準コネクタで足りる定型処理 |
| 社内リソース | フルタイム開発者を確保可能 | エンジニアが少なくビジネス側が運用したい |
| リードタイム | 2〜6 ヶ月確保可能 | 数日〜数週間で動かしたい |
複雑なデータ変換や独自業務ロジックが必要であればスクラッチ開発が適切です。標準的な SaaS 同士のデータ同期であれば iPaaS で開発工数を 7〜9 割削減できる場合もあります。AI 活用を視野に入れる場合は、【2026年版】企業向けAI APIおすすめ7選と料金比較|失敗しない選び方7つのポイント も参考に、API 選定とアーキテクチャを並行検討してください。
開発ステップの標準フロー
スクラッチ開発でも iPaaS 利用でも、実装は次の 5 ステップで進めます。
- 要件定義:連携対象データ・頻度・例外シナリオを列挙
- API 仕様確認:認証方式・レートリミット・エラーコード・サンドボックス有無
- データマッピング設計:項目名・型・必須/任意の対応表を作成
- 実装とエラーハンドリング組み込み:リトライ・タイムアウト・通知を最初から実装
- テストと本番リリース:サンドボックスで正常系・異常系・負荷を検証
iPaaS の場合は 4・5 の工数が大幅に短縮されるため、要件定義とデータマッピングに時間を割り当てるのが定石です。
実装のポイント3:API連携のデメリットとリスク対策
システム同士を繋ぐことは利便性を高める一方で、外部環境への依存度を上げます。メリットだけでなく、潜在的な課題と事前対策を 3 つ目のポイントとして整理します。
外部依存によるデメリットと課題
API 連携最大のデメリットは、連携先システムの稼働状況や仕様変更が、自社業務に直接波及する点です。連携先クラウドのサーバー障害が発生すれば、自社業務の一部も連動して停止します。提供元が突然 API のバージョン廃止や提供終了を行うリスクもゼロではありません。
そのため実装前に「連携先システムの稼働実績と SLA は十分か」「停止時のフォールバック(ローカルキューでの一時保持、バッチ再送、代替経路)が設計されているか」を必ず評価してください。
現場運用におけるセキュリティ対策
API 連携で最も注意すべきは、情報漏洩などのセキュリティインシデントです。システム間で顧客データや機密情報をやり取りするため、対策が不十分だとサイバー攻撃の標的になりやすくなります。
具体的なリスク対策として、次の 4 点を初期設計に盛り込みます。
- 通信経路の暗号化:TLS 1.2 以上で全通信を暗号化
- 認証・認可の最小特権化:OAuth 2.0 のスコープを業務単位で分離
- レートリミットの自衛設定:呼び出し回数上限を自社側でも設定し、DDoS や暴走を遮断
- シークレット管理:API キー・トークンを環境変数または Secrets Manager で管理し、コードリポジトリに含めない
実装のポイント4:開発費用の相場とコスト最適化

技術要件だけでなく、予算とリソースの最適化が 4 つ目のポイントです。コスト構造を開発手法ごとに整理し、判断基準を提示します。
開発にかかる費用の相場と内訳
API 連携費用は、連携システムの仕様・データ処理の複雑さで大きく変動します。スクラッチ開発と iPaaS 導入では、コスト構造が根本的に異なります。
| 開発手法 | 初期費用の目安 | 月額・保守費用の目安 | 特徴 |
|---|---|---|---|
| スクラッチ開発 | 50 万円〜300 万円以上 | 5 万円〜15 万円 | 柔軟なカスタマイズが可能だが、初期費用が高額になりやすい |
| iPaaS(連携ツール)利用 | 0 円〜50 万円 | 1 万円〜10 万円 | 初期費用を抑えて迅速に導入できるが、複雑な独自要件には不向き |
| 既存パッケージのAPIオプション | 10 万円〜50 万円 | 1 万円〜5 万円 | 導入が容易だが、連携先システムが限定される場合がある |
スクラッチ開発の費用相場は、業界の見積もり相場として「API 連携を含む小規模システム開発は 50 万〜200 万円、業務システム間の連携や UI 作り込みを伴うと 150 万〜600 万円」が一般的なレンジです(システム開発各社の 2026 年公開見積もりを参照)。
主要 iPaaS の公開料金プラン(2026 年 5 月時点・各社公式サイトより)を比較に使ってください。
| ツール | 主なプラン | 月額費用の目安 | 主な特徴 |
|---|---|---|---|
| Zapier | Professional / Team | Professional 約 $19.99〜、Team 約 $69(年払い、米ドル建て) | タスク単位課金、コネクタ数最多クラス |
| Make.com | Core / Pro / Teams | Core $9〜・Pro $16〜・Teams $29〜(年払い) | オペレーション単位の従量課金、価格優位 |
| Yoom(国産) | フリー / ミニ / チーム | ミニ 9,600 円〜、チーム 24,000 円〜 | 国産 iPaaS、日本語 UI と国内 SaaS コネクタが厚い |
| Workato | Custom(要見積もり) | 月額 $833 程度〜、エンタープライズで 月 $10,000+ も | レシピ・コネクション数ベースの企業向け価格 |
| ASTERIA Warp | Core / Core+ | Core 月額 30,000 円〜、Core+ 月額 60,000 円〜 | 国産オンプレ/クラウド対応、レガシー連携が強い |
| Boomi | iPaaS Editions | $550/月〜(接続数・エディションによって変動) | グローバル展開・大規模統合に向く |
為替・接続数・利用規模で実請求額は変わるため、初期費用だけでなく中長期の保守費用まで含めて比較してください。Workato はレシピ/コネクション課金で年額 $10,000〜$150,000 のレンジに広がる点に注意が必要です。
コスト削減に向けた現場での注意点
費用対効果を最大化するためには、初期費用の安さだけで選ばないことが重要です。運用後に発生する仕様変更対応・エラートラッキング・監視の保守工数も最初に試算します。
- 連携頻度とデータ量の見積もり:リアルタイム連携かバッチ処理かで、サーバー負荷とインフラ費用が変わります。
- エラーハンドリングの自動化:エラー通知と自動再試行の仕組みを初期設計で組み込みます。
- 将来の拡張性の確保:汎用性の高い実装アプローチで、追加開発の費用を抑えられます。
承認・通知などの周辺フローを iPaaS で巻き取る発想も有効です。【2026年版】ワークフローとは?AIシステムで業務自動化を成功させる3つのポイント で、API 連携と業務ワークフローを組み合わせる視点を整理できます。
実装のポイント5:セキュリティとエラー監視体制
安全かつ継続的に運用するには、セキュリティ要件の定義とエラー監視体制の構築が 5 つ目のポイントです。障害や不正アクセスに備える設計が、ビジネス基盤を支えます。
最小特権の原則に基づくアクセス制御
実装で最初に直面する問いが、「どのデータを、どの範囲までアクセスさせるか」です。全データを無制限に連携するのは情報漏洩リスクが高すぎるため、必要最小限の権限のみを付与する最小特権の原則を適用します。
具体的には、OAuth 2.0 などの標準的な認証プロトコルを採用し、連携先システムごとに適切なアクセススコープ(権限範囲)を設定します。トークンの有効期限を短く設定し、リフレッシュトークンの再利用を制限する運用も併用してください。
現場運用におけるエラー監視の徹底
ネットワーク瞬断・連携先メンテナンス・タイムアウトなど、予期せぬ通信エラーは必ず発生します。中核業務が停止する事態を避けるため、次の 4 点を初期設計から組み込みます。
- タイムアウト時の自動リトライ(指数バックオフで 3〜5 回程度)
- 管理者への即時アラート通知(Slack・PagerDuty・メール)
- デッドレターキュー(再試行で復旧しないリクエストを退避し、後から手動再送)
- メトリクスダッシュボード(成功率・レイテンシ・エラー率を可視化)
AI を組み込んだ自動化フローを構築するなら、【2026年版】Difyワークフローの作り方|ノーコードでAI業務自動化を自作する3ステップ も併読し、API 連携 × AI 推論のエラー設計を一気通貫で考えてください。
実装のポイント6:テストの実施とバージョン管理
開発後のテストフェーズと、長期運用を支えるバージョン管理が最後のポイントです。
サンドボックス環境での検証
本番環境への移行前に、サンドボックス(テスト)環境で動作検証を必ず行います。正常系だけでなく、意図的にエラーを発生させる異常系のテストを実施し、リトライ処理やアラート通知が正しく機能するかを確認してください。大量リクエストでの負荷テストで、レートリミット到達時の挙動も検証します。
バージョンアップへの追従とドキュメント整備
外部システムは、機能追加やセキュリティ強化のために定期的にバージョンアップが行われます。古いバージョンが非推奨(deprecated)になる前に、自社システムの接続先を新バージョンへ移行する計画を立ててください。連携先 API のリリースノート・廃止予定ページを四半期ごとに確認するルーチンを社内に作るのが現実的です。
社内の開発チームや運用担当者が仕組みを正しく理解できるよう、仕様書や運用マニュアルを常に最新の状態に保つドキュメント整備も重要です。属人化を防ぎ、担当者が変わっても安定運用できる体制を整えることが、API 連携を長期的に成功させる鍵となります。
よくある質問(FAQ)
Q1. API連携の実装期間はどれくらいかかりますか?
A. 1 システム × 1 ユースケースであれば、iPaaS 利用で数日〜2 週間、スクラッチ開発で 1〜3 ヶ月が目安です。要件定義とテストに全体工数の 5〜6 割を確保するのが現実的なペースです。
Q2. REST API と GraphQL のどちらを選べばよいですか?
A. 連携先がどちらかを採用していればそれに合わせます。自社で新規設計する場合は、シンプルな CRUD と HTTP キャッシュ活用なら REST、画面ごとに取得項目が変わるモバイル/フロントエンド主導なら GraphQL を選ぶのが基本です。
Q3. 国産 iPaaS と海外 iPaaS の使い分けは?
A. kintone・freee・マネーフォワードなど国内 SaaS との連携が中心なら Yoom・ASTERIA Warp・BizteX Connect、グローバル SaaS が中心なら Zapier・Make・Workato・Boomi が候補です。日本語サポートと国内 SaaS コネクタの充実度で判断します。
Q4. スクラッチ開発と iPaaS を併用しても良いですか?
A. はい。複雑な独自ロジックはスクラッチで開発し、定型的な SaaS 連携は iPaaS に逃がす「ハイブリッド構成」が現実的です。実装方法の判断は「変更頻度」と「自社固有性」の 2 軸で切り分けるとブレません。
Q5. 失敗事例で多いパターンは何ですか?
A. 「認証方式の見落とし」「レートリミット未考慮」「エラー処理の後付け」「ドキュメント不在による属人化」の 4 つが頻出します。本記事 6 ステップを実装着手前にチェックリスト化することで、ほぼ防げます。
まとめ
API 連携の実装は、現代ビジネスにおいて業務効率化と競争力強化の鍵を握る重要な戦略です。本記事では、失敗しないための 6 つの実装ポイントと、具体的な手法・費用相場・注意点を整理しました。
目的の明確化、REST/GraphQL と開発手法の選定、外部依存リスクへの対策、初期 50 万〜300 万円のスクラッチ費用と iPaaS の使い分け、最小特権ベースのセキュリティ、サンドボックスでの異常系テスト、バージョン管理とドキュメント整備、この 6 ステップを実装着手前にチェックリスト化することで、API 連携プロジェクトの成功確率は大きく上がります。
本文で整理した判断基準を、自社の業務要件に当てはめながら、計画的に API 連携のメリットを最大限引き出していきましょう。




